Why Are Transformers in Short Supply?

The multi-year bottleneck that is delaying data centers, grid interconnection, and the energy transition.

There is a hidden crisis in the global power industry, and it is not a shortage of generation or transmission capacity — it is a shortage of the transformers needed to connect everything together. Large power transformers (LPTs) — the massive devices that step voltage up and down between transmission and distribution systems — now have lead times of 2 years or more, with some exceeding 3 years for custom units. This bottleneck is delaying billions of dollars in data center projects, renewable energy installations, and grid modernization efforts worldwide.

The Transformer Supply Chain Crisis

The transformer shortage is not a single problem but a confluence of several structural issues that have accumulated over decades:

1. Collapse of Domestic Manufacturing

The US once had a robust domestic transformer manufacturing base. Today, the number of large power transformer factories in the United States has dwindled to fewer than a dozen, with only a handful capable of producing the largest units (500 MVA+). Most large power transformers are now imported from South Korea, Japan, Germany, and increasingly China — though tariffs and trade restrictions limit Chinese imports.

3. Skilled Labor Shortage

Transformer manufacturing is a craft industry that requires experienced engineers and production workers. The average age of a transformer engineer in the US is over 55, and the pipeline of new entrants is inadequate. A single large power transformer can take 6–12 months to design, 4–8 months to manufacture, and 2–4 months to test and commission — and this work depends on a declining pool of skilled professionals.
